R E S O L U T I O N
         WHEREAS, Members of the Anahuac High School Student Council
  furthered the school's tradition of excellence by earning the
  Outstanding Student Council and Sweepstakes awards at the Texas
  Association of Student Councils District 17 Spring Convention on
  February 26, 2025; and
         WHEREAS, The Outstanding Student Council award is presented
  to councils that model excellence in organization and structure,
  specific project areas, and participation in TASC programs; the
  Sweepstakes award additionally recognizes those schools that have
  received the Outstanding Student Council Award in the categories of
  pride and patriotism, energy and environment, community service,
  and drugs, alcohol, safety, and health (DASH); and
         WHEREAS, During the 2024-2025 school year, the Anahuac
  Student Council took part in initiatives that extended throughout
  the broader Chambers County community; they also hosted four blood
  drives and participated in campus beautification projects;
  moreover, the council was involved with the 2025 TASC State Service
  Project, which focused on encouraging students to build healthy and
  positive interpersonal relationships; and
         WHEREAS, These awards represent the culmination of countless
  hours of hard work and an unwavering commitment to excellence, and
  the members of the Anahuac High School Student Council may indeed
  reflect with pride on their achievements; now, therefore, be it
         RESOLVED, That the House of Representatives of the 89th Texas
  Legislature hereby congratulate the Anahuac High School Student
  Council on earning the District 17 Outstanding Student Council and
  Sweepstakes awards from the Texas Association of Student Councils
  and extend to the members of the council sincere best wishes for
  continued success; and, be it further
